Mick Brown

Mick Brown Position: Defender

Bio

Left back. Son of Slough secretary, Bill Brown who enjoyed spells with Slough at the beginning and end of his career which was largely spent playing for Oxford City and Wycombe Wanderers in the Isthmian League.

Before he joined Slough Town he had already played with or against most of the clubs youngsters especially John Wilks and ex-Rebel Terry Wise.

Alan was a student at Southall Technical College, studying mechanical engineering.

A keen all-round sportsman, Alan likes swimming - in the warm weather! - and for relaxation likes to do a spot of fishing.
